Transaction 30f8500b29d5ad5bc94278a070d508cc72f7213c98ed8c43dbae34a38b113956
1 Input
1 Output
-
30f8500b29d5ad5bc94278a070d508cc72f7213c98ed8c43dbae34a38b113956:0
- value
- 6330487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 398a06c05f5014e96ac96d5257d8088a673d2bf1 OP_EQUAL
- address
- 36wFniddhMEtaZsgLaJ7YnE3SFQQAmN2st